UAE National Day

Writer's picture: Year 3 TeamYear 3 Team

The UAE's National Day is commemorated with immense enthusiasm, honoring both the past and the sacrifices made by leaders and martyrs who contributed to the country's remarkable success within a brief span of 52 years. Our Sixth Form students also made it extra special by conducting sessions in lesson 1 and registration time centered around the UAE and its culture. Students from year 3 engaged in numerous events aimed at exploring and embracing UAE's culture like – taking all on a walk down the memory lane - Students made 3D artefacts/models of traditional Emirati homes, traditional cooling systems and modes of transport of the UAE using recyclable materials and take the guests on the guided tour of the museum of their class while explaining each project. Students also enjoyed making traditional Emirati decorative items - a tradition of using seashells to create decorative items, known as Al-Sadaf. Shells are meticulously arranged to form patterns on items like jewelry boxes, mirrors and other things. Furthermore, they celebrated 'Eat A Red Apple Day' as a pledge toward promoting healthy eating habits and a balanced lifestyle. It was a day full of fun, appreciation and enriching experience for all.
